Pristine Waters: Closed-Loop Cooling and Zero Wastewater Discharge

drinking water is often a important source, and its use in industrial cooling has typically been An important supply of consumption and potential air pollution. open up-loop cooling programs usually discharge heated or chemically treated drinking water, although even some closed-loop devices can require coolants that pose disposal challenges.

The hallmark of a truly thoroughly clean cooling Remedy lies in its method of the cooling medium, normally h2o. State-of-the-art systems winner the strategy of shut-circuit h2o cooling:

absolutely Enclosed drinking water devices: The cooling water circulates within just a very sealed loop. It passes underneath the cooling surface (like a steel belt), absorbs heat in the product indirectly, and is then re-cooled and recirculated. there is absolutely no immediate contact with the solution and no discharge to external h2o bodies or municipal sewer techniques.

Reusable Coolant: as the drinking water continues to be contained and uncontaminated from the product or service, it may be reused indefinitely with minimum major-up necessary to compensate for slight evaporation inside the cooling unit by itself (not from the method). This significantly lessens Total drinking water intake, a vital factor in h2o-scarce regions or for corporations aiming for drinking water stewardship.

Elimination of Chemical treatment method and Disposal fees: Because the cooling water would not blend With all the products or grow to be intensely fouled, the necessity for aggressive chemical therapies (biocides, anti-scaling brokers) is significantly reduced or eliminated. This, in turn, removes the sizeable costs and environmental risks connected to managing and disposing of chemical-laden wastewater.

This approach not only conserves water and shields aquatic ecosystems but also provides major operational Expense price savings.

merchandise Integrity confident: The Zero Cross-Contamination Promise

For industries like foodstuff processing, prescription drugs, and high-quality chemicals, product or service purity is non-negotiable. Any interaction in between the item and also the cooling medium, or residues from former batches, can result in contamination, batch rejection, and critical reputational problems.

cleanse cooling systems, In particular People employing oblique cooling surfaces like stainless steel belts, are made with solution integrity being a paramount issue:

total merchandise-Coolant Isolation: The merchandise is solidified on one aspect of a sanitary, impervious barrier (the metal belt), though the cooling medium (drinking water) circulates on another. This Actual physical separation assures there is completely no possibility of the cooling water or any contaminants it'd theoretically carry (while not likely in a clean up, shut technique) coming into connection with the solution. The merchandise's chemical composition, purity, and properties stay unchanged.

Ideal for delicate Industries: This makes these kinds of systems extremely effectively-suited for programs where even trace contamination is unacceptable. food stuff-grade merchandise, Energetic pharmaceutical elements (APIs), and significant-purity specialty chemicals can be processed with self-assurance.

Compliance with Stringent benchmarks: the look rules align properly with the necessities of Good producing procedures (GMP), Hazard Examination and important Manage details (HACCP), and FDA restrictions, which all emphasize avoiding contamination and guaranteeing products safety and excellent.

This promise of contamination-totally free processing is a cornerstone of contemporary, substantial-worth producing.
